In what could be termed to be a surprising disclosure, a fresh rumor has emerged that the much-anticipated Xiaomi Mi Mix 2s would be the world’s first Snapdragon 845-powered smartphone. This contrary to widely held expectations that the Samsung Galaxy S9 would have that honor just as the Galaxy S8 was one of the first smartphones to pack a Snapdragon 835 chip. We won’t forget, though, that the Sony Xperia XZ Premium was the first commercial smartphone that was announced with a Qualcomm Snapdragon 835 chipset at MWC 2017 before the Galaxy S8 and S8+ were launched.

Just recently, we brought you a report where a popular tipster had alleged that the Mix 2s may likely be released even before MWC 2018. The Weibo tipster who made this assertion based his disclosure on reports from the components supply chain. The tipster had asked his followers to guess which device would be the first SD 845 smartphone. We should have known that he left a clue with that question. This latest rumor has now made that bare. The source of the new rumor also stated that the Mix 2s will be the first device to be announced packing Qualcomm’s latest chip but Samsung would get most of the chips for its Galaxy S9 series.

The Xiaomi Mi Mix 2s is expected to pack the same full-screen bezel-less design as the Mi Mix 2 as well as an 18:9 aspect ratio. Before now, the chipset that would be onboard the flagship model was unknown but we now know that the device will likely pack a Snapdragon 845 chip. Other details of the device are still unknown as of this moment. By the way, this is just another rumor about the Mi Mix 2s, so don’t take it too seriously until Xiaomi officially confirms it.
